Cemeteries are regulated by various local authorites, churches and parish councils. Churchyards generally come under the control of the local diocese. All have their own rules regarding size, colour, even style of memorials and documentaion is required in almost all cases and fees may be applicable. We are happy to help with all aspects of the memorial application process.
